CVE-2024-51567 is a critical vulnerability affecting CyberPanel, with a CVSS score of 10. This vulnerability allows remote attackers to bypass authentication and execute arbitrary commands. It was disclosed on October 29, 2024, and has already been exploited in the wild. The urgency for organizations to address this vulnerability cannot be overstated, as it poses significant risks to the integrity and availability of systems.

The vulnerability specifically resides in the upgrademysqlstatus function in databases/views.py within CyberPanel versions prior to 5b08cd6. Attackers can exploit this vulnerability by sending crafted requests to the /dataBases/upgrademysqlstatus endpoint, bypassing security middleware designed to prevent such actions. Vulnerability Details

The vulnerability allows remote attackers to bypass authentication and execute arbitrary commands via the /dataBases/upgrademysqlstatus endpoint. The secMiddleware that is intended to protect this endpoint only applies to POST requests, which enables attackers to exploit it without proper authentication. The affected versions include CyberPanel versions through 2.3.6 and unpatched 2.3.7.

The CVSS score of 10 indicates a critical severity level, highlighting the need for urgent attention. The CWE classification for this vulnerability is CWE-306, which denotes unprotected alternate channels.

Technical Analysis

The root cause of this vulnerability stems from insufficient authentication mechanisms within the upgrademysqlstatus function. Attackers can leverage this weakness to send crafted requests that exploit the lack of appropriate security checks.

The attack vector is network-based, and the attack complexity is low. No privileges are required, and user interaction is not necessary for exploitation. The impacts on confidentiality, integrity, and availability are all rated as high, indicating a severe threat level.

Affected Versions

All versions of CyberPanel prior to 5b08cd6 are affected, with specific vulnerabilities identified in versions 2.3.6 and unpatched 2.3.7.

Detection Guidance

Monitoring for unusual activity related to the /dataBases/upgrademysqlstatus endpoint is crucial. Log indicators of unauthorized access attempts and review system changes for anomalies. Behavioral anomalies in the application may signify exploitation attempts.
